Você está na página 1de 11

Recibos XXXXX

Documento de design de solução

Recibos XXXX
Documento de design de solução
Versão 1.0
08/07/2021
Recibos XXXXX
Documento de design de solução

Resumo

Proprietário de
XXXXXX
documentos(s)
Autor do documento(s) Taitsonn Silva
Status do documento Rascunho

Histórico

Versão # Implementado por Data de envio de Descrição da alteração


documentos
1 Taitsonn 08/07/2021 Criação do Documento

DETALHES DO CLIENTE

nome Papel ID de e-mail


Recibos XXXXX
Documento de design de solução

1. Sumário
1. objetivo...............................................................................................................................................4
2. Escopo para automação......................................................................................................................4
3. Aplicativos...........................................................................................................................................4
4. Requisitos de entrada.........................................................................................................................5
5. Complexidade do Processo.................................................................................................................5
6. Design da solução...............................................................................................................................5
1. Subprocess A – Aplicativo XXXX.......................................................................................................6
2. Subprocess B – Planilha de dados a Processar.................................................................................6
3. Subprocesso C – Atualizar diretório.................................................................................................7
4. Subprocess D – 1191 Recibos..........................................................................................................7
5. Subprocess E – Arquivo de Apoio....................................................................................................7
7. Critérios de sucesso............................................................................................................................7
8. Tratamento de exceção......................................................................................................................7
9. Manutenção de Processos..................................................................................................................8
10. Arranjos Operacionais de Automação............................................................................................8
11. Plano de Continuidade de Negócios/ Plano de Recuperação de Desastres (DR)...........................9
12. Principais Pontos.............................................................................................................................9
13. Diretrizes de revisão de documentos.............................................................................................9
14. glossário........................................................................................................................................10
15. apêndice........................................................................................................................................10
Apêndice A: Mapa do processo.............................................................................................................10
Apêndice B: Atualizações de processo...................................................................................................11
Apêndice C: Modelos do processo.........................................................................................................11
Recibos XXXXX
Documento de design de solução

1. objetivo
Este documento contém o design da solução para o processo Recibos DCTF. Ele
estabelece as etapas de processo de alto nível, bem como as etapas do processo "Ser" a
serem automatizadas usando a ferramenta RPA (Automation Anywhere) selecionada.
Também elabora aspectos-chave da automação que está sendo implementada para este
caso de uso.

 Visão geral de alto nível do processo:


 Nesse processo, o Analista acessa a tela imprimir recibo no aplicativo XXXX
para imprimir os recibos das XXXXXXX de acordo com a planilha de controle.
 Analista salva o arquivo correspondente no diretório da rede (organizado por
ano, código, empresa...) a fim de manter o arquivo salvo para utilização em
outros processos.
 Analista altera o status da planilha de controle de acordo com a existência ou
não do registro na lista apresentada pelo aplicativo XXXXXX.

2. Escopo para automação

O escopo para a automação é atualizar o Aplicativo XXXXXXX, validar as estruturas dos


diretórios onde devem ser salvos os arquivos das XXXXXXXX gravadas, efetuar o
download dos registros, salvar os registros em seus diretórios, atualizar a planilha de
controle.

3. Aplicativos
Credenciai
s
Nome e versão do Externo
tipo necessárias Ler/ Escrever
aplicativo / Interno
para o ID
BOT
XXXXX externo Aplicativo Local Não Ler
Aplicativo de
Excel externo Não Ler e escrever
desktop
Aplicativo de
Web Browser externo Não Ler
desktop
Recibos XXXXX
Documento de design de solução

4. Requisitos de entrada
As entradas e pré-requisitos detalhados abaixo, precisam estar presentes para que o Bot
funcione da maneira desejada.

Nã tipo formato Nome descrição localização Valor Inicial


o
1 Arqu Xlsx Config O arquivo deve conter Diretório Dados de
ivo as entradas para o do projeto entrada
de processamento do
apoi robô, incluindo
o diretórios

5. Complexidade do Processo
Este processo foi categorizado como um processo 'Médio' a partir de uma perspectiva
de implementação de RPA.

6. Design da solução
Arquivo de Apoio:

Anexar imagens e linls dos arquivos nececssarios para o robô e uma breve explicação

Controle de diretórios e dados de entrada do Robô.

Planilha de controle DCTF:

Na planilha de controle vale ressaltar as colunas:


C – SAP (Código SAP para a empresa)
D – Empresa (Nome da empresa)
E – CNPJ (CNPJ pertencente à empresa)
M – Hyperlink (Link para o Arquivo salvo)
P – Status Robô (status de processamento do Robô)
Recibos XXXXX
Documento de design de solução

1. Subprocess A – Aplicativo XXXX

Subprocess A – Aplicativo XXXXX


ID de Descrição do passo Tipo de passo
passo
A1 O bot deve abrir o aplicativo XXXX Aplicativo

A2 Pressionar as teclas CTRL + B (atalho para a tela de XXXX) Teclado


A3 Navegar até o CNPJ retornado da planilha de controle clique
A4 Pressionar OK para impressão clique
A5 Salvar documento no local indicado Teclado
A6 Capturar o CNPJ do documento Aplicativo
A7 Validar CNPJ com OCR e texto Aplicativo
A8 Mover documento salvo para o diretório correspondente Aplicativo
A9 Enviar saída para o BOT Aplicativo

2. Subprocess B – Planilha de dados a Processar

Subprocess B – Validação de Faturas A pagar


ID de Descrição do passo Tipo de passo
passo
B1 Ordenar dados pelo CNPJ (coluna E) Aplicativo
B2 Validar diretórios a partir das colunas C e D Aplicativo
B3 Criar filtro na coluna P Aplicativo
B4 Filtrar arquivos não processados Aplicativo
B5 Coletar dados das colunas C, D e E Aplicativo
B6 Executar Aplicativo XXXXXX Aplicativo
B7 Gravar coluna P com Status do Robô Aplicativo
B8 Gravar coluna M com link do arquivo Aplicativo
B9 Fechar aplicativo XXXXXXX Aplicativo
B10 Salvar e fechar planilha Aplicativo

3. Subprocesso C – Atualizar diretório


Recibos XXXXX
Documento de design de solução

Subprocess C – Atualizar diretório DCTF


ID de Descrição do passo Tipo de passo
passo
C1 Validar caminho do diretório na rede Windows
C2 Limpar diretório local (XXXXXXX) que fornece dados para o Windows
aplicativo XXXXX
C3 Copiar pasta de arquivos (XXXXXXX) para o diretório local Windows

4. Subprocess D – 1191 Recibos

Subprocess D – 1191 Recibos


ID de Descrição do passo Tipo de
passo passo
D1 Criar estrutura de log do Bot Aplicativo
D2 Execução do Arquivo de Apoio Aplicativo
D3 Execução do Atualizar diretório Aplicativo
D4 Execução do Planilha de processamento Aplicativo

5. Subprocess E – Arquivo de Apoio

Subprocesso E – Arquivo de Apoio


ID de Descrição do passo Tipo de
passo passo
E1 Capturar dados de entrada do Robô Aplicativo

7. Critérios de sucesso
O bot irá salvar a planilha de controle com as alterações efetuadas

8. Tratamento de exceção

As exceções tratadas pela automação robótica de processos podem ser classificadas


principalmente em exceções de sistemas e negócios. A automação em discussão lida
com cada tipo de erro de forma padronizada.
Recibos XXXXX
Documento de design de solução

Em geral, se o Bot encontrar algum cenário inesperado, será gravado na planilha de


controle para que o usuário tome uma ação.

Exceções comerciais
Exceções comerciais conhecidas:

Cenário de Exceção Mensagem de status de exceção


Não existe o CNPJ no aplicativo XXXXX ERRO! Cnpj Não encontrado
O diretorio do arquivo não existe ERRO! - Pasta de gravação não
localizada

Exceções do sistema
Exceção do sistema, caso o bot não conseguir efetuar alguma transação deverá gravar
no controle para conhecimento do usuário.

Cenário de Exceção Mensagem de status de


exceção
OCR não reconhece o CNPJ ERRO! Cnpj Não reconecido

9. Manutenção de Processos
 Os detalhes da contraparte do arquivo Excel devem estar disponíveis antes do
início do processo

10. Arranjos Operacionais de Automação

Com que frequência a solução será


executada?
Quantos casos é esperado para a solução?

A solução funcionará fora do horário


normal de trabalho?
A que horas a solução começará?

Qual será o papel do Business no processo revisar


de ponta a ponta?
O Negócio reapresentará casos de exceção Possivelmente
à solução?
Recibos XXXXX
Documento de design de solução

11. Plano de Continuidade de Negócios/ Plano de


Recuperação de Desastres (DR)
Em caso de falha completa do Bot, a equipe precisará reverter para o processo
manual.
 A equipe de operações executará o processo "Processo" manualmente, até que seja
notificada
 A Capacidade RPA será responsável pelo acompanhamento operacional,
monitoramento, manutenção. Em caso de paralisações temporárias ou tempo de
inatividade planejado.
 Espera-se que os proprietários de processos revisem e auditem sistematicamente os
resultados para garantir que o valor funcional seja fornecido.
 Alterações nos sistemas host para serem comunicadas proativamente aos membros da
Capacidade RPA.

12. Principais Pontos


O Arquivo de Controle deve conter as macros de Hyperlink e Filtro a fim tratar o arquivo para o
funcionamento do robô.

Macro Hyperlink

Macro Filtro

13. Diretrizes de revisão de documentos


Este documento deve ser revisado a cada 12 meses e atualizado com mudanças
relevantes de processos e sistemas para refletir a funcionalidade atual de processo e
automação. Esta revisão deve ser conduzida por um indicado do proprietário do
documento e assinada pelo proprietário do documento.

14.
Recibos XXXXX
Documento de design de solução

14. glossário

Prazo Descrição
RPA Automação de Processos de Robótica
AA Automation Anywhere
Sla Contrato de Nível de Serviço
UAT Teste de aceitação do usuário

15. apêndice

Apêndice A: Mapa do processo

1191 – Recibos DCTF

XXXX

LerArquivoApoio

AtualizarDiretorio

PlanilhaDadosProcessar
Recibos XXXXX
Documento de design de solução

Apêndice B: Atualizações de processo

1. O aplicativo pode apresentar a mensagem “XXXXXXXXX”. Neste caso o robô deverá salvar o
texto da mensagem no arquivo de retorno para que o colaborador possa tomar as devidas
providencias para o registro.

2. O aplicativo também pode apresentar uma mensagem constando.....Neste caso o robô deverá....

Apêndice C: Modelos do processo

Sr. nome do arquivo Tipo propósito Anexo


1
2
3

Você também pode gostar